    The input/output/power supply/shell of the active power transducer are isolated from each other, and the shell is made of ABS fireproof material, which can effectively prevent high-voltage signals from damaging equipment and personnel. Active power transducers convert active power into standardized output signals to achieve real-time monitoring, data collection and energy management. Active power transducers are important components in measurement and monitoring circuits in power systems.

    Specification

    Model ATO-PT-VDP-26
    Measurement 3phase 3wire or 3phase 4wire (optional)
    Input AC Voltage: 57.7V, 100V, 220V, 400V
    AC Current: 1A, 5A (optional)
    Allow Overload Voltage × 1.2 times the nominal value continuous
    Current × 1.2 times the nominal value continuous
    Current × 10 times the nominal value for 10s
    Accuracy 0.2%, 0.5% (optional)
    Response Time ≤400ms
    Output Voltage 0~10VDC, 0~5VDC (load resistance = input voltage/10mADC)
    Output Current 0~20mADC, 4~20mADC (Load resistance=10VDC/output current)
    Output Ripple ≤0.5% RO peak
    Work Environment Temperature and Humidity 0~50℃/less than 80% relative humidity (non-condensing state)
    Storage Conditions Temperature and Humidity -20~70℃/less than 70% relative humidity (non-condensing state)
    Aux.power Supply AC/DC 80V~270V, please contact us for special specifications
    Isolation Input/output/power supply/shell
    Power Consumption DC about 3W, AC about 4VA
    Material of Shell ABS fireproof material
    Weight About 450 grams
    Compressive Strength AC2kVrms/min
    Insulation Resistance >100MΩ at DC500V
    Dimensions 120(L)×  110(W)× 75(H)mm
    Installation Method 35mm standard rail or fixed on the cabinet

    Tips: Calibration of power transducer

    • Zero calibration: Signal input is zero, adjust the "ZERO" potentiometer on the front panel, so that the output signal is low scale (such as 0 or 4mA).
    • Full scale: After the signal input end is added to the nominal signal, adjust the "SPAN" potentiometer on the panel, so that the output is full scale (such as 20mA).
    • Sometimes need to be repeated several times to zero and full calibration.
